Freigeben über


OracleCommand-Konstruktor (String, OracleConnection, OracleTransaction)

Initialisiert eine neue Instanz der OracleCommand-Klasse mit dem Text der Abfrage, ein OracleConnection-Objekt und eine OracleTransaction.

Namespace: System.Data.OracleClient
Assembly: System.Data.OracleClient (in system.data.oracleclient.dll)

Syntax

'Declaration
Public Sub New ( _
    commandText As String, _
    connection As OracleConnection, _
    tx As OracleTransaction _
)
'Usage
Dim commandText As String
Dim connection As OracleConnection
Dim tx As OracleTransaction

Dim instance As New OracleCommand(commandText, connection, tx)
public OracleCommand (
    string commandText,
    OracleConnection connection,
    OracleTransaction tx
)
public:
OracleCommand (
    String^ commandText, 
    OracleConnection^ connection, 
    OracleTransaction^ tx
)
public OracleCommand (
    String commandText, 
    OracleConnection connection, 
    OracleTransaction tx
)
public function OracleCommand (
    commandText : String, 
    connection : OracleConnection, 
    tx : OracleTransaction
)

Parameter

  • commandText
    Der Text der Abfrage.
  • connection
    Ein OracleConnection-Objekt, das die Verbindung mit einer Datenbank darstellt.

Hinweise

In der folgenden Tabelle werden die anfänglichen Eigenschaftenwerte für eine Instanz dieser Implementierung des OracleCommand aufgeführt.

Eigenschaften

Anfangswert

CommandText

cmdText

CommandType

Text

Connection

Eine neue OracleConnection, die den Wert für den connection-Parameter darstellt.

Sie können den Wert für jeden dieser Parameter ändern, indem Sie die entsprechende Eigenschaft festlegen.

Beispiel

Im folgenden Beispiel wird ein OracleCommand erstellt, und einige seiner Eigenschaften werden festgelegt.

Public Sub CreateOracleCommand(ByVal connectionString As String)
    Using connection As New OracleConnection(connectionString)
        connection.Open()
        Dim transaction As OracleTransaction = connection.BeginTransaction()
        Dim queryString As String = _
           "SELECT * FROM Emp ORDER BY EmpNo"
        Dim command As New OracleCommand(queryString, connection, transaction)
        command.CommandType = CommandType.Text
    End Using
End Sub
public void CreateOracleCommand(string connectionString)
{
    using (OracleConnection connection = new OracleConnection(connectionString))
    {
        connection.Open();
        OracleTransaction transaction = connection.BeginTransaction();
        string queryString = "SELECT * FROM Emp ORDER BY EmpNo";
        OracleCommand command = new OracleCommand(queryString, connection, transaction);
        command.CommandType = CommandType.Text;
    }
}

Plattformen

Windows 98, Windows 2000 SP4, Windows Millennium Edition, Windows Server 2003, Windows XP Media Center Edition, Windows XP Professional x64 Edition, Windows XP SP2, Windows XP Starter Edition

.NET Framework unterstützt nicht alle Versionen sämtlicher Plattformen. Eine Liste der unterstützten Versionen finden Sie unter Systemanforderungen.

Versionsinformationen

.NET Framework

Unterstützt in: 2.0, 1.1

Siehe auch

Referenz

OracleCommand-Klasse
OracleCommand-Member
System.Data.OracleClient-Namespace

Weitere Ressourcen

Arbeiten mit Befehlen